Verizon has never ever let go as lots of workers before, which talks to the turmoil it’s undergoing. The firm utilized 100,000 people since February, and the job cuts will certainly decrease its expenses for nonunion staff members by about 20 percent, according to The Wall surface Street Journal.
Under Schulman, the business has embraced a customer-first, cost-sensitive culture. This brand-new method requires Verizon to be faster, more positive, and better able to deal with the complexity and friction that is reducing it down.
Minimizing head count and scaling back retail presence are one of the most uncomplicated methods to cut expenses. While these steps may enhance performance and improve margins, the sheer range of Verizon’s decision increases the concern of whether it has gone also far.
Verizon claimed it values the payments of the employees who were being released and has produced a $20 million Reskilling and Occupation Transition Fund for them to help with skill growth and job placement.

Verizon will certainly lay off more than 13,000 workers, CEO Dan Schulman said in a memo to staff obtained by Light Analysis. This procedure is intended to aid the company decrease prices and simplify procedures to accomplish the brand-new chief executive officer’s goal of pleasing consumers.
The company intends to route all its resources to producing value for clients and tapping brand-new growth chances. Team leaders will share brand-new organisational structures and priorities in the coming weeks to finish the year on a strong note.
